IMPRESS in STEMI

Impella versus IABP reduces infarct size in STEMI patients treated with primary PCI; A Multi-center, randomized trial of the Impella* recover LP 2,5 (left ventricular assist) device versus Intra Aortic Balloon Counter Pulsation (IABP) therapy for large anterior acute ST-elevation myocardial infarction patients treated with primary PCI.

Conditions

1. Acute ST-elevation myocardial infarction (Acuut ST-elevatie myocardinfarct)

Interventions

Patients in cardiogenic pre-shock after ST-elevation myocardial infarction, treated by primary PCI, are randomized to either treatment with the Impella device, a percutaneous left ventricular assist d
or to standard treatment with IABP (intra-aortic balloon pump), which also has the purpose of supporting the left ventricle.

Eligibility

Inclusion criteria

Inclusion criteria: 1. Delay between onset of chest pain and PCI less than 12 hours; 2. Anterior ST elevation myocardial infarction; 3. A clinical pre-shock state defined as: a. a heart rate >100/min and/or systolic blood pressure <100 mmHg after PCI procedure; b. one of the clinical signs of cardiogenic pre-shock, such as cold extremities, cyanosis, oliguria or decreased mental status.

Exclusion criteria

Exclusion criteria: 1. Younger than 30 or older than 75 years of age; 2. Legal incompetence, defined as lacking sufficient capacity to manage the patient¡¯s own affairs or to make or communicate important decisions concerning the patient¡¯s person, family, or property whether the lack of capacity is due to mental illness, mental retardation, epilepsy, cerebral palsy, autism, inebriety, senility, disease, injury, or similar cause or condition; 3. Full blown cardiogenic shock , defined hemodynamically as sustained systolic blood pressure ¡Ü 90 mmHg despite fluid hydration with ¡Ý 2 low dose or 1 high dose vasopressor(s) or inotrope(s) within the last 1 hour. The hemodynamic criteria are a cardiac index of no more than 2.2 liters per minute per square meter of body-surface area and a pulmonary-capillary wedge pressure of at least 15 mmHg if known. Pulmonary-artery catheterization is not required before randomization for patients; 4. Primary PCI at more than 12 hours after the onset of symptoms; 5. Actual primary PCI of the Right Coronary Artery; 6. Thrombolysis within 30 days before admission; 7. Blood transfusion in the previous 24 hours; 8. Tortuous aortic or femoral trajectory; 9. Congenital cardiac and or moderate to severe cardiac valve disease; 10. Mechanical aortic valve prosthesis; 11. Any contraindication for Magnetic Resonance Imaging i.e.: a. pacemaker; b. cerebrovascular clips; c. claustrophobia; 12. Left ventricular thrombus on the echocardiogram after primary PCI; 13. Stroke or transient ischemic attack within the previous 3 months; 14. Known hemoglobin diseases, such as sickle cell or thallasemia; 15. Known infection with human immunodeficiency virus (HIV), hepatitis B virus (HBV), or hepatitis C virus (HCV); 16. Serious known concomitant disease with a life expectancy of less than one year; 17. Chronic use of anti-inflammatory medication, except for the use of NSAID¡¯s (non-steroidal anti-inflammatory drugs); 18. Previous participation in this study or any other trial within the previous 30 days; 19. Current known pregnancy; 20. Circumstances that prevent follow-up (no permanent home or address, transient, etc.)

Design outcomes

Primary

MeasureTime frame
Efficiacy: Residual left ventricular ejection fraction, assessed by MRI at 4-month patient follow-up. Safety: The primary endpoint is the composite of death, myocardial infarction, target vessel revascularization and stroke (MACCE).

Secondary

MeasureTime frame
Efficiacy: 1. Differences in infarct size, measured by left ventricular ejection fraction (LVEF) and by contrast enhanced MRI-infarct size as well as differences in LV end-diastolic and end-systolic volumes and remodeling parameters at 4 months; 2. The difference of left ventricular ejection fraction (LVEF) measured by resting echocardiography before randomization (i.e. after primary PCI), before discharge and at 4 months; 3. Implantation delay, defined as the time between randomization and the time point at which the Impella support level is P=2 or the IABP actually starts pumping; 4. Hemodynamic parameters during hospitalization, measured by Swan Ganz catheter; 5. Enzymatic infarct size and several other biochemical parameters; 6. The need for and duration of mechanical ventilation; 7. The need for and duration of inotropic therapy; 8. The need for (temporary) dialysis for renal failure; 9. The need for and duration of hospitalization and stay at the intensive care and coronary care unit; 10. The change and differences in concentrations of NT-proBNP at hospital discharge, at 4 months and after 1 year; 11. The functional class according to the NYHA-Classification, with dyspnea or angina as the limiting factor at 30 days, 4 months and 12 months. Safety: The occurrence of device failure or malfunction, ventricular arrhythmias during placement, severe vascular events or hemolysis.
